Output 21e70d6ec51e1094c495eb2ba39a9dec561d6fee91ff0a6c41e99a35a7fecdde:1

value
4698000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2587b0a49a1d9a02a15c9f56300531f53907eb6 OP_EQUAL
address
A8hGwH2n9YzFCX48jfnJnwmcTvjiWMje8T
transaction
21e70d6ec51e1094c495eb2ba39a9dec561d6fee91ff0a6c41e99a35a7fecdde